Dorothy M. Dunaway

of Milton, GA

August 21, 1930 - June 26, 2018

Ms. Dorothy Dunaway, 87, former longtime resident of Conway, AR and Rogers, AR passed away on June 26, 2018.

Dorothy is survived by her daughter, Debora Ann Moore, her son in law, Bill Moore, grandsons Matthew Moore, Patrick Moore and granddaughters Anna Darling, Ali Lewis, Kelley Spainhour, Lindsey Cash, Lauren Lashlee, and nine great grandchildren. Dorothy was preceded in death by her husband, Oscar Lee Dunaway and her beloved son Mike Dunaway.

Dorothy lived a full life, playing and winning golf tournaments at Conway Country Club, working and mixing with celebrities at Caesar's Palace in Las Vegas, NV, and after retiring, enjoying her grandchildren, beloved dogs and her music, especially old time country and western and her favorite, Elvis Presley.

A graveside service will be held at Oak Grove Cemetery, Conway, AR on Saturday, June 30th at 11am. Friends and family are welcome. Due to the expected high temperatures, visitors are encouraged to wear comfortable clothing.
